Again we test this cooler with our idle
and full load combo. Our full load test includes running Distributed.net's
RC5 client and Mad
Onion's 3D Mark 2001 benchmark. We tested with the thermal
pad and with arctic silver. The tests are done at stock speed
and of course at overclock speeds. Here are the results of
this cooler, and some results compared with some other coolers we
have tested.

From the numbers, the Gladiator
combined with arctic silver proved to be the absolute best at
lowering our TBird down. Add the fact that this all copper
heatsink is under $30.00 and you have a great cooler on hand.
After flipping the fan around so it sucked the air out of the
heatsink, the results were even better!
